Why This Creamy Tomato Soup Recipe Works
This recipe succeeds because it balances acidity with creaminess perfectly. The secret lies in using fresh tomatoes instead of canned ones. Fresh tomatoes provide natural sweetness and vibrant flavor.
The addition of sugar helps neutralize tomato acidity. Meanwhile, heavy cream creates that signature velvety texture. Sautéing onions and garlic first builds a flavor foundation that makes this soup extraordinary.
Unlike store-bought versions, this homemade creamy tomato soup contains no artificial preservatives. You control the sodium content and can adjust sweetness to your preference.

How to Make Creamy Tomato Soup
| Phase | Steps | Time & Key Points |
|---|---|---|
| Prep | Chop onions, mince garlic, dice tomatoes | 10 minutes – uniform cuts |
| Sauté | Cook onions in olive oil until translucent, add garlic | 5 minutes – don’t brown garlic |
| Simmer | Add tomatoes, seasonings, cook 10 minutes, add broth, simmer 15 minutes | 25 minutes total – tomatoes should break down |
| Finish | Blend until smooth, stir in cream and basil | 5 minutes – taste and adjust seasoning |
For the smoothest texture, blend while the soup is hot. If using a regular blender, work in batches and vent the lid slightly. This prevents pressure buildup from hot liquids.
Want a dairy-free version? Substitute coconut milk for heavy cream. The result is equally creamy with a subtle tropical note that complements the tomatoes beautifully.

Serving and Storage Tips for Creamy Tomato Soup
Serving Tips
Serve this creamy tomato soup hot with crusty bread or grilled cheese sandwiches. A drizzle of olive oil and fresh basil leaves make elegant garnishes for dinner parties.
For family gatherings, consider setting up a soup bar with toppings. Offer croutons, grated cheese, and fresh herbs. This interactive approach works especially well for casual entertaining.
Store leftover soup in the refrigerator for up to four days. For longer storage, freeze portions for up to three months. Reheat gently on the stovetop, stirring frequently to prevent scorching.

Mistakes to Avoid while making Creamy Tomato Soup
Don’t rush the sautéing process. Properly cooked onions create the flavor foundation. Translucent onions are sweet and mellow, while undercooked ones taste sharp and harsh.
Avoid adding cream to boiling soup. High heat causes dairy to curdle and creates an unpleasant texture. Always reduce heat before incorporating cream gradually.
Never skip the sugar adjustment. Even sweet tomatoes can create acidic soup. A small amount of sugar balances acidity without making the soup taste sweet.

Creamy Tomato Soup
A rich and velvety homemade tomato soup made with fresh tomatoes, aromatic herbs, and cream for the perfect comfort food experience.
- Total Time: 40 minutes
- Yield: 4 1x
Ingredients
- 4 cups diced ripe tomatoes
- 1 medium onion, chopped
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 1/4 cup fresh basil, torn leaves
- 3 cups low-sodium vegetable broth
- 1 cup heavy cream
- 2 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- 1 tsp sugar
- Salt to taste
- Pepper to taste
Instructions
- Prep: Chop onions, mince garlic, dice tomatoes with uniform cuts
- Sauté: Cook onions in olive oil until translucent, add garlic and cook without browning
- Simmer: Add tomatoes, seasonings, cook 10 minutes until tomatoes break down, add broth and simmer 15 minutes
- Finish: Blend until smooth, stir in cream and basil, taste and adjust seasoning
Notes
- Use an immersion blender directly in the pot to avoid transferring hot soup and save cleanup time
- Add cream gradually while blending to prevent curdling from temperature shock
- For dairy-free version, substitute coconut milk for heavy cream for equally creamy texture
- Taste and adjust sugar if your tomatoes are particularly acidic for perfect balance
